

Stabæk bounced back to winning ways with a solid 2-0 victory over Bryne in the Norwegian 1.Divisjon on 27 June 2026. The match at Nadderud Stadion saw the hosts control possession and create the clearer chances.
Match Overview
Stabæk dominated the first half without being able to break through a stubborn Bryne defence. The deadlock was finally broken in the 53rd minute when a flowing move ended with a calm finish inside the box. Bryne pushed for an equaliser but were caught on the counter‑attack in the 78th minute, sealing the three points for the home side.

Tactical Battle
Stabæk's midfield trio controlled the tempo, while Bryne relied on long balls and set‑pieces. The clean sheet was built on a disciplined defensive display. With this result, Stabæk move into the top four of the 1.Divisjon standings, while Bryne slip further away from the promotion race.
